Atypical teratoid/rhabdoid tumor evolving from an optic pathway ganglioglioma: case study
Jeffrey C Allen1, Alexander R Judkins, Marc K Rosenblum
1Department of Neurology, New York University School of Medicine, New York, NY 10016, USA.
Abstract:
We report an atypical teratoid/rhabdoid tumor arising in a ganglioglioma from an 11-year-old male who had been treated over a nine-year period. A combined histologic, immunohistochemical, and molecular genetic analysis confirmed this diagnosis. Molecular genetic studies demonstrated a mutation in exon 9 of the INI1 gene in the tumor, which was not present in the patient's blood. This report is the first to describe progression of a ganglioglioma to atypical teratoid/rhabdoid tumor.
